Cathode active material for secondary battery
View Patent ↗Disclosed is a cathode active material for secondary batteries comprising, a compound having a transition metal layer containing lithium as at least one compound selected from the following Formula 1: Li(Li 3x±y M 1−y P x )O 2+z (1) wherein M is an element stable for a six-coordination structure, which is at least one selected from transition metals that belong to the first and second period elements; 0<x<0.1; 0<y<0.3; −4x<z≦4x; and 3x>y is satisfied in a case of 3x−y.
1. A cathode active material for secondary batteries comprising a compound having a transition metal layer containing lithium as at least one compound selected from the following Formula 1:
Li(Li 3x±y M 1−y P x )O 2+z (1)
wherein M is an element stable for a six-coordination structure, which is at least one selected from transition metals that belong to the first and second period elements;
0<x<0.1;
0<y<0.3;
−4x<z≦4x; and
3x>y is satisfied in a case of 3x−y.
2. The cathode active material according to claim 1 , wherein the content of P satisfies the condition of 0<x≦0.05.
3. The cathode active material according to claim 1 , wherein the content of Li in the transition metal layer satisfies the condition of 0.015≦3x±y≦0.3.
4. The cathode active material according to claim 1 , wherein the M is at least one selected from the group consisting of Ni, Mn, Co, Cr, Fe, V and Zr.
5. The cathode active material according to claim 4 , wherein the M contains Ni and Mn as essential elements and contains Co as an optional element.
6. The cathode active material according to claim 5 , wherein the M has a composition of the following formula 2:
M=Ni a Mn b Co c (2)
wherein 0.10<a<0.85, 0.10<b<0.85, and 0≦c<0.5.
7. A cathode for second batteries comprising the cathode active material according to claim 1 .
8. A lithium secondary battery comprising the cathode according to claim 7 .
9. A battery pack comprising the lithium secondary battery according to claim 8 as a unit battery.
10. The cathode active material according to claim 1 , wherein the oxygen in Formula 1 may be substituted with an anion in an amount of 0.1 moles or less based on the total amount of oxygen.
